One of the most recent and contentious issues that has been making headlines involves the debate over the use of Linux networks in government systems. Linux, an open-source operating system known for its stability and security, has been gaining popularity among government agencies looking to enhance their cybersecurity measures. However, this move has sparked a heated debate between political adversaries who question the efficacy and reliability of Linux networks in safeguarding sensitive data. Proponents of using Linux networks argue that the open-source nature of the operating system allows for greater transparency and collaboration in addressing security vulnerabilities. They claim that Linux offers a higher level of customization and control, making it a preferred choice for government agencies looking to mitigate the risks of cyberattacks. In addition, supporters argue that Linux's robust security features make it a more reliable option compared to proprietary operating systems. On the other hand, critics of using Linux networks raise concerns about the potential challenges and complexities associated with transitioning government systems to an open-source platform. They argue that the learning curve for employees accustomed to proprietary systems could result in productivity disruptions and increased training costs. Moreover, opponents question the long-term sustainability of Linux networks in effectively meeting the evolving cybersecurity threats faced by government agencies. As political adversaries continue to clash over the use of Linux networks in government systems, it is evident that there are valid arguments on both sides of the debate. While supporters emphasize the benefits of enhanced security and transparency, critics raise important considerations regarding implementation challenges and sustainability.
